All-optical header pre-processor based on self-phase modulation in a semiconductor optical amplifier

We present an all-optical header pre-processor based on self-phase modulation in a semiconductor optical amplifier. The operation principle is discussed and demonstrated on packets with a NRZ header at a data-rate of 2.5 Gbit/s and a Manchester encoded payload at a data-rate of 10 Gbit/s. We also demonstrate that the header pre-processor improves the performance of an all-optical header processor based on two-pulse correlation in a SLALOM configuration.
